Researchers at the University of British Columbia develop an edible, seaweed-derived coating intended to extend the freshness of strawberries without relying on refrigeration. According to the reports, the coating is applied to berries and helps them remain fresh for at least four days at room temperature. The studies cited also indicate the coated strawberries perform better than uncoated berries kept in the refrigerator, suggesting the approach can outperform standard cold storage for shelf-life. One account adds that the coating is antibacterial and may help preserve nutrients, framing it as a potential method to reduce food waste by slowing spoilage. Both outlets describe the technology as a sustainable alternative to existing storage methods, aiming to limit environmental impacts associated with refrigeration and food loss. The researchers present the results as a proof of concept that food coatings made from seaweed can improve produce handling and could be scaled for broader use, though the articles do not specify timelines for commercialization or large-scale trials.
